About Markus Kurz

Markus Kurz is a scholar working on Molecular Biology, Biomedical Engineering, Orthopedics and Sports Medicine, Radiology, Nuclear Medicine and Imaging and Organic Chemistry, having authored 29 papers that have together received 991 indexed citations. Recurring topics across this work include Lower Extremity Biomechanics and Pathologies (11 papers), RNA and protein synthesis mechanisms (7 papers), Sports injuries and prevention (7 papers), Advanced biosensing and bioanalysis techniques (7 papers), Sports Performance and Training (7 papers), Monoclonal and Polyclonal Antibodies Research (5 papers), DNA and Nucleic Acid Chemistry (4 papers) and RNA Interference and Gene Delivery (3 papers). The work is most often cited by research in Orthopedics and Sports Medicine (122 citations), Radiology, Nuclear Medicine and Imaging (214 citations), Molecular Biology (657 citations), Biomedical Engineering (234 citations) and Occupational Therapy (17 citations). Markus Kurz has collaborated with scholars based in Germany, United States and Sweden. Frequent co-authors include Charles B. Wilson, Thomas McCauley, Judith M. Healy, Michael Göbel, Kristin Thompson, Steffen Willwacher, Peter Lohse, Patrick Mai, Joseph Hamill and Lin Sun. Their work appears in journals such as Helvetica Chimica Acta, Sports Medicine, Journal of sport and health science, ChemBioChem and BMC Sports Science Medicine and Rehabilitation.
